This article is about the song. For the album, see Born Villain (album), for the short film, see Born Villain (film)
"Born Villain"
Born Villain cover
Song by Marilyn Manson
Album Born Villain
Released April 30th, 2012 (UK), May 1st (Worldwide)
Recorded 2009 – 2011, California
Label Cooking Vinyl, Hell, etc.
Writer Marilyn Manson

"Born Villain" is a song set to appear on Marilyn Manson's upcoming album of the same name, Born Villain. The title of the song was revealed in the March 2012 issue of Revolver magazine.[1]
